How Adaptive Learning Works

Adaptive learning tools work by continuously assessing student performance and using data analytics to tailor educational content. These systems can identify knowledge gaps and adjust the difficulty level of exercises accordingly, providing students with a customized learning path. For example, if a student struggles with a particular concept, the system can offer additional resources and practice problems to help them master the material. Conversely, if a student excels, the system can present more challenging tasks to keep them engaged. This dynamic adjustment ensures that all students progress at their own pace, making learning more efficient and effective.

Best Practices for Implementing Adaptive Learning Tools

Ensuring Complementarity with Traditional Methods

One of the key challenges in integrating adaptive learning tools into existing curricula is ensuring that these new technologies complement, rather than replace, traditional teaching methods. To achieve this, educators should view adaptive learning as a supplement to traditional instruction, enhancing the learning experience without disrupting established practices. For instance, adaptive tools can be used for homework and practice exercises, while traditional methods can be employed for in-class instruction and discussions. This balanced approach allows educators to leverage the strengths of both adaptive and traditional methods.

Training Educators on Adaptive Learning Technologies

Successful implementation of adaptive learning tools requires comprehensive training for educators. Teachers need to understand how these systems work and how to use the data they generate to inform their teaching strategies. Professional development programs should focus on the practical aspects of integrating adaptive tools into the classroom, including how to interpret student data, adjust instructional plans, and provide targeted support. Involving Stakeholders in the Implementation Process

Involving all stakeholders in the implementation process is crucial for the successful integration of adaptive learning tools. This includes not only educators but also students, parents, and administrators. Clear communication about the goals and benefits of adaptive learning can help build support and ensure a smooth transition. Additionally, gathering feedback from stakeholders can provide valuable insights into how the system is working and where improvements can be made. By fostering a collaborative approach, educational institutions can create a supportive environment that facilitates the effective use of adaptive learning tools.
